So wanted to do a quick review on the new mpss that I mounted to the car.
Sizes were 225/40/18 Fronts
255/35/19 rears
These are wrapped around the Titan ts5 rims.
Initial impressions
This setup is a lot lighter then the stock setup, I had the phone dial wheels. It so much lighter that at a stand still it so much easier the move the wheel. Like night and day difference. I haven't done official weight testing but you can tell right away. Even mounting the tires I was shocked at how much lighter they were. Kudos for Titan on making such a great wheel.
Ride
The ride is unbelievable actually compared to the stock tires. When driving yesterday it was around 50 degrees here in NJ and the rears just gripped. I mean gripped and the steering wheel had so much more feel to it at higher speeds gave me a lot more confidence on what the car was going to do and what it wanted to do. Out of the corners obviously on regular roads the car just dove in and the side walls are so stiff compared to pzeros that the car never got unsettled very impressive.
